chamrocck Posted June 6, 2007 Share Posted June 6, 2007 Being reported at Husker Journal...good news on Bryce! JUNE 6, 2007. PREP STAR "Texas coach was at my school a week ago, (May 30), and gave me a verbal offer." said Nebraska recruit BRYCE GIVENS, Mack Brown is suppose to send me a written offer." "Once coach Gilmore (Nebraska), found out about the Texas offer on the Internet (June 2), he texted messaged me and I called him back." he said. The Denver (Mullen) Junior offensive lineman assured Coach Gilmore that he is still committed to Nebraska. "I told coach Gilmore that I'm 100 percent committed to Nebraska." said Givens excitedly, "I told him he has nothing to worry about. Once Texas told me awhile back they were filled up on the O-Line, I committed to Nebraska." "Nebraska has a great offensive line class and I want to be a part of it. I really like Coach Wagner and Callahan. The facilities are outrageous, ridiculous. It's probably the best around." "I asked Coach Gilmore about my teammate Jimmy Miller." he said, Coach Gilmore replied, "It's possible he will get an offer, who knows". "Jimmy, Johnathan Gaye, and I are going to Nebraska's June 11 camp and all the offensive line recruits will be there." said Givens, " Coach Gilmore told me that I did hell of a job at the Nike combine in Boulder. The Colorado coaches didn't try to recruit me, they respect my decision to Nebraska." "I hear from Blaine Gabbert about every week." said Givens, "We text message and call each other. Blaine is a stud. I talk to Josh Williams from Texas. Josh told me he is coming to Nebraska, but will not announce it in another month or two." "Nebraska coaches told me that one of their greyshirt recruits didn't make it (grades), so they are going to offer at least one more line recruit." he said. Quote Link to comment
